Abstract

The utility model relates to a machine-mounted rotary table erecting mechanism. The machine-mounted rotary table erecting mechanism is composed of a lead screw lifting machine, a connecting rod, a coupler, a base, universal brake wheels and a mounting plate. The top end of the base is provided with a lead screw elevator mounting surface; couplers are arranged at the two ends of the connecting rod and matched with output shafts of the lead screw lifters. The universal brake wheels are fixed to the lower portion of the base, and the functions of easy steering and position locking of the mechanism can be achieved. A rotary table mounting hole and a screw elevator rotation stopping flange connecting hole are formed in the mounting plate rotary table mounting surface; the connecting rods and the couplings can achieve synchronous rotation of the lead screw lifters pairwise, and the height of the rotation stopping flanges can be adjusted by rotating hand wheels of the lead screw lifters so as to drive the mounting plate to do lifting motion. Description

TECHNICAL FIELD

[0001] The utility model belongs to the field of rotary table, concretely relates to a kind of airborne rotary table erecting mechanism. BACKGROUND

[0002] Nowadays, the rotary table is widely used in many fields. The conventional airborne rotary table is erected by manpower. The erection process of the rotary table is unstable, laborious and prone to tilting, which may cause injury to the personnel and damage to the equipment. Therefore, there is an urgent need for an erecting mechanism with simple structure, labor-saving and reliability, which can ensure the safety of personnel and equipment during the installation and erection of the airborne rotary table. [0014] Reference numerals: 1-Screw jack, 101-Anti-rotation flange, 102-Handwheel, 2-Connecting rod, 3-Coupling, 4-Base, 5-Universal brake wheel, 6-Mounting plate, 601-C-shaped aluminum, 602-Turntable mounting surface, 603-Upper mounting surface. Detailed Implementation

[0016] like Figure 1 , Figure 2 The illustrated airborne turntable mounting mechanism includes a screw jack 1, a connecting rod 2, a coupling 3, a base 4, a universal brake wheel 5, and a mounting plate 6. The screw jack 1 is located on top of the base 4. The connecting rod 2 has couplings 3 at both ends, which cooperate with the output shaft of the screw jack 1. The universal brake wheel 5 is fixed below the base 4. The mounting plate 6 has a turntable mounting surface 602 with a connection hole between the turntable and the anti-rotation flange 101 of the screw jack 1. The connecting rod 2 and the coupling 3 enable the screw jack 1 to rotate synchronously in pairs. By rotating the handwheel 102 of the screw jack 1, the height of the anti-rotation flange 101 can be adjusted to drive the mounting plate 6 to move up and down.

[0017] In this utility model, the mounting surface 603 of the mounting plate 6 is provided with reinforcing C-shaped aluminum 601. First, the C-shaped aluminum 601 is fixed to the mounting surface 603 with screws, then the joint of the C-shaped aluminum 601 is laser welded, and finally welded to the mounting plate 6 to form a whole.

[0018] In this invention, the universal brake wheel 5 is fixed below the base 4, which enables the mechanism to easily turn and lock in position.

Claims

1. An airborne turntable erection mechanism, mainly composed of a screw jack (1), a connecting rod (2), a coupling (3), a base (4), a universal brake wheel (5), and a mounting plate (6), characterized in that: The screw jack (1) is provided with a mounting plate (6) on the top, and the connecting rod (2) is provided with couplings (3) at both ends. The holes of the couplings (3) are engaged with the output shaft of the screw jack (1). The top of the base (4) is engaged with the screw jack (1), and the universal brake wheel (5) is engaged with the bottom of the base (4).

2. The airborne turntable erection mechanism according to claim 1, characterized in that: The screw jack (1) has a self-locking function.

3. The airborne turntable erection mechanism according to claim 1, characterized in that: The base (4) is formed by welding square tubes and thick steel plates, and the flatness of the mounting surface of the screw jack (1) is ≤0.2mm.
